Top Neighborhoods for Luxury Homes
- Lake Nona: Known for its modern architecture and proximity to medical and tech hubs, Lake Nona offers upscale homes with access to golf courses and private lakes.
- Windermere: This historic neighborhood features large estates, private lakes, and a tranquil environment, attracting affluent families and investors.
- Golden Oak at Walt Disney World: An exclusive community offering luxury residences within the Disney property, with access to world-class amenities.
- Downtown Orlando: Urban luxury living with high-rise condos and penthouses, providing convenience and vibrant city life.
Factors Influencing the Market
Several factors impact Orlando’s luxury home market, including interest rates, economic growth, and regional development projects. The influx of remote workers and retirees also contributes to increased demand for upscale properties.
Investors are particularly interested in neighborhoods with potential for appreciation and access to amenities such as golf courses, private clubs, and waterfronts.
